- How do I know if I qualify for a training trial?
- Each study lists its eligibility criteria — rules about age, diagnosis, and prior treatments. On every Clin2 trial page we explain these in words written for real people and offer a short, optional pre-screen for a fit read. The study team makes the final decision.
- Does it cost anything to join a training trial?
- Using Clin2 is always free. Many trials cover the cost of the study treatment and related visits; some reimburse travel. The study team explains exactly what’s covered before you decide.
